Depending on the issues you're addressing with the procedure, you'll choose a chemical peel in one of three depths: Light chemical peel. A light (superficial) chemical peel removes the outer layer of skin (epidermis). It's used to treat fine wrinkles, acne, uneven skin tone and dryness. dicker data contact numbers
